How Does A Compaction Test Work . Compaction test of soil is carried out using proctor's test to understand compaction characteristics of different soils with change in moisture content. Compaction tests measure the soil’s density and its optimum moisture content, which are indicative of the soil’s compaction level and. This is the most common laboratory soil test and the basis for all engineered compacted soil placements for embankments, pavements, and structural fills. Soil compaction tests, like proctor tests and field density tests, determine the maximum dry density and optimum moisture. Compaction of soil is the optimal moisture content at which a given soil type becomes most dense and achieve. Soil compaction testing is a crucial process for anyone involved in agriculture, construction, or landscaping. The proctor compaction test establishes the maximum unit weight that a particular type of soil can be compacted to using a controlled compactive force at an optimum water content. How does the standard proctor test work? This laboratory test is performed to determine the relationship between the moisture content and the dry density of soil for a specified compaction.
